Job Description:
We are seeking a highly capable Principal Engineer to help shape the future of datacenter and cloud software. In this pivotal role, you will engage deeply with customer technologists, define optimization opportunities across the software stack, and influence technical direction across both Intel and the broader industry. You will architect innovative solutions, optimize workloads, and drive technical excellence that accelerates customer success and Intel platform leadership.
What You'll Do• Engage directly with major customers to understand their use cases, application architectures, and performance critical needs, translating these into actionable architecture and optimization strategies.• Influence and define technical direction across Intel and the industry as a recognized domain expert, acting as a change agent and role model for Intel values.• Lead the architecture and optimization of customer workloads across cloud, on premise, and hyperscale environments, leveraging Intel platform software, industry software, compilers, tools, libraries, and frameworks.• Mentor and develop junior technical leaders, grow the technical community, and align organizational goals with a cohesive technical vision.• Identify and define opportunities for future architecture optimizations, including NUMA, cache awareness, branch prediction, and other advancements tailored for next generation Intel platforms.• Help drive Intel's participation and leadership in opensource communities (e.g., Spark, Postgres, MySQL, Go, zstd) and identify areas where deeper engagement will strengthen the ecosystem.
Why This Role Matters:
This position will play a critical leadership role in shaping the next generation of Intel software and silicon codesign. Your influence will span customer engagement, internal technical strategy, ecosystem development, and cross industry collaboration - all driving Intel's long term competitiveness and customer value.

Business group:
The Software Team drives customer value by enabling differentiated experiences through leadership AI technologies and foundational software stacks, products, and services. The group is responsible for developing the holistic strategy for client and data center software in collaboration with OSVs, ISVs, developers, partners and OEMs. The group delivers specialized NPU IP to enable the AI PC and GPU IP to support all of Intel's market segments. The group also has HW and SW engineering experts responsible for delivering IP, SOCs, runtimes, and platforms to support the CPU and GPU/accelerator roadmap, inclusive of integrated and discrete graphics.
